What Plan Means in a Contract
A Plan, as commonly defined in contracts, refers to a specific document, typically a drawing, diagram, or map, that is physically annexed to the agreement and marked with the label.
Relevant Circumstances
- When a licence or lease references an attached plan to define an area
- If the plan's boundaries control the scope of rights granted
- Where revised plans must be issued through a formal change process
